Antelope Canyon: slot canyon near Page/Lake Powell, Arizona Antelope Canyon is located near Page on Navajo Nation land, just outside Glen Canyon National Recreation Area and close to AZ 98 a few miles east of town (at milepost 299). Antelope is the most visited slot canyon in the Southwest, partly because it is easily accessible and by far the most publicized, and also since it is extremely beautiful, with just the right combination of depth, width ...

The canyons that cut through the soft Navajo sandstone rock south of the western end of Lake Powell near Page are the most beautiful and photogenic in the Southwest - they are typically very narrow but not too deep to prevent the sun from illuminating the passageways.
